- You can cancel your ticket up to 15 minutes before departure and receive a voucher for future travel. Refund requests for delays over 120 minutes are possible.
- FlixBus
- One carry-on bag up to 7kg (42x30x18 cm) and one checked bag up to 20kg (80x50x30 cm).
- FlixBus
- Additional luggage can be purchased for a fee.
- FlixBus
- Small pets in carriers allowed
- guide dogs travel for free.

Getting to Madrid, Estación Sur de Autobuses from Madrid city centre
Madrid, Estación Sur de Autobuses is 3 km from Madrid city centre. Public transport options include:
Madrid, Estación Sur de Autobuses bus station facilities and services
Madrid, Estación Sur de Autobuses has practical services for this route, including Wifi, Parking, Dining, ATM, Taxis, Accessibility, WC and Ticket Office.
Food and drink
Food options include: Cafetería de la estación (in the station), Restaurante El Brillante (0.5 km), La Taberna de Domínguez (0.7 km).
Wi-Fi and ATMs
Free Wi-Fi. ATMs are located near the main entrance and in the waiting area.
Tickets and information
Ticket office support is available at Madrid, Estación Sur de Autobuses.
Parking, taxis and toilets
Available at Madrid, Estación Sur de Autobuses: Parking, Taxis, WC.
Accessibility
Accessibility facilities are available at Madrid, Estación Sur de Autobuses: Elevators, ramps.
